Power flow in first gear

| Pos. | Spare part number | Name |
| A | - | Primary shaft |
| B | - | Intermediate shaft 1st - 2nd gear and 5th - 6th gear |
| 4 | - | Ring gear |
| 15 | - | 1st gear pinion |
| 19 | - | 1st - 2nd gear clutch |
| 20 | - | Main gear 1st - 2nd gear and 5th - 6th gear |
| 21 | - | 1st gear intermediate gear |
When 1st gear is selected, the 1st-2nd clutch is moved by the shift fork along the synchronizer hub to the 1st intermediate gear. The clutch and synchronizer hub lock the 1st intermediate gear on the 1st-2nd and 5th-6th intermediate shaft.
The engine torque is transmitted to the primary shaft via the clutch. The 1st gear pinion on the primary shaft transmits power to the 1st gear intermediate gear. From there, power is transmitted to the 1st-2nd and 5th-6th gear intermediate shaft and the final drive, which in turn transmits power to the crown gear. The crown gear is connected to the axle shafts via the differential.
Power flow in second gear

| Pos. | Spare part number | Name |
| A | - | Primary shaft |
| B | - | Intermediate shaft 1st - 2nd gear and 5th - 6th gear |
| 4 | - | Ring gear |
| 5 | - | 2nd gear intermediate gear |
| 14 | - | 2nd gear pinion |
| 19 | - | 1st - 2nd gear clutch |
| 20 | - | Main gear 1st - 2nd gear and 5th - 6th gear |
When 2nd gear is selected, the 1st-2nd clutch is moved by the shift fork along the synchronizer hub to the 2nd intermediate gear. The clutch and synchronizer hub lock the 2nd intermediate gear on the 1st-2nd and 5th-6th intermediate shaft.
The engine torque is transmitted to the primary shaft via the clutch. The 2nd gear pinion on the primary shaft transmits power to the 2nd gear intermediate gear. From there, power is transmitted to the 1st-2nd and 5th-6th gear intermediate shaft and the final drive, which in turn transmits power to the crown gear. The crown gear is connected to the axle shafts via the differential.

Power flow in reverse gear

| Pos. | Spare part number | Name |
| A | - | Primary shaft |
| B | - | Intermediate shaft 1st - 2nd gear and 5th - 6th gear |
| D | - | Reverse gear shaft |
| 1 | - | Main gear for reverse gear |
| 2 | - | Reverse intermediate gear |
| 3 | - | Reverse gear clutch |
| 4 | - | Ring gear |
| 15 | - | 1st gear pinion |
| 21 | - | 1st gear intermediate gear |
When reverse gear is selected, the reverse clutch is moved by the shift fork along the synchronizer hub to the reverse intermediate gear.
The synchronizer clutch and hub lock the reverse intermediate gear on the reverse gear shaft.
The engine torque is transmitted to the primary shaft via the clutch. The 1st gear pinion on the primary shaft transmits power to the 1st gear intermediate gear. The power is then transmitted to the reverse gear intermediate gear and then to the reverse gear clutch. From there, the power is transmitted to the 1st-2nd and 5th-6th gear intermediate shaft and the final drive, which in turn transmits power to the ring gear. The ring gear is connected to the axle shafts via a differential.
Differential
The differential distributes torque transmitted from the gearbox equally between the left and right front axle shafts, and also transmits torque to the rear differential via the transfer case.
The differential is located at the rear of the gearbox housing. Both sides of the differential are connected to the left and right half shafts, which transmit torque to the front wheels. Through a splined shaft on the right side of the gearbox, the differential is also connected to the transfer case, which transmits torque to the rear wheels.
Reverse gear switch
The reverse gear switch is located at the front of the transmission case, above the 1st gear position switch. This switch is used by the anti-lock brake system (ABS) module to control the hill descent control (HDC) system and the operation of the reversing lights.
1st gear position switch
The 1st gear switch is located at the front of the transmission housing, below the reverse gear switch. The ABS module uses this switch to control the HDC system.
